Output 9306265c358940b2d9112743e866818b34ec1192f98827454ddcf8a5419243fe:0

value
15553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c7fd058b803c0df3688e959f9c4ed313c7cc3c6 OP_EQUAL
address
34HhxaS8SwFawxwomwtZF3XoXd4vnXmVvV
transaction
9306265c358940b2d9112743e866818b34ec1192f98827454ddcf8a5419243fe